Top 10 Treats Your Pet Will Love
When it comes to spoiling our furry friends, finding the right treats can make all the difference in their happiness and health. Here are the Top 10 Treats Your Pet Will Love, guaranteed to bring tail wags and purrs of joy! These treats not only satisfy your pet's cravings but also contribute to their nutrition and overall well-being.
- Peanut Butter Biscuits: A classic favorite for dogs, peanut butter biscuits are both tasty and nutritious, packed with protein that helps keep your pet energized.
- Freeze-Dried Liver: Loaded with vitamins and minerals, freeze-dried liver is a high-value treat that dogs and cats find irresistible!
- Sweet Potato Chews: These chewy treats are full of fiber and vitamins, promoting healthy digestion for your pet.
- Fish Skin Chips: Rich in omega-3 fatty acids, these treats are excellent for your pet's skin and coat health.
- Chicken Jerky: Simply made with 100% chicken, these chewy strips offer a protein-packed reward your pets will adore.
- Carrots: Crunchy and low in calories, carrots are a fantastic all-natural treat for both dogs and cats.
- Cheese Treats: Many pets go crazy for cheese, so small, occasional cheese treats can be a delightful surprise.
- Pumpkin Bites: Low in calories and high in fiber, pumpkin bites are great for digestion and loved by many pets.
- Salmon Oil Treats: These treats help support joint health and can enhance your pet's coat shine.
- Homemade Meatballs: You can whip up some easy homemade meatballs using lean ground meat and oats, a sure hit with your furry companions!
DIY Pet Toys: Fun and Easy Projects to Keep Them Entertained
Creating DIY pet toys is a fantastic way to keep your furry friends entertained while also saving money. With just a few simple materials, you can craft engaging toys that appeal to their natural instincts. For instance, consider making a simple sock toy: take an old sock, fill it with rice or crinkly plastic, and tie it off securely. Not only does this provide endless fun, but it's also an eco-friendly solution to pet playthings that might otherwise end up in the landfill.
Another exciting project is the cardboard box puzzle. Gather several sturdy cardboard boxes, cut holes in them, and hide treats inside for your pet to discover. This engaging activity stimulates their minds and encourages problem-solving skills, providing hours of entertainment. Remember, the best DIY pet toys are made with love and creativity, and watching your pet enjoy these handmade treasures can be incredibly rewarding.
Is Your Pet Feeling Stressed? 5 Ways to Create a Spa Day at Home
Just like us, our pets can experience stress from various factors such as changes in their environment, loud noises, or even separation anxiety. Recognizing the signs of stress in pets is crucial, and creating a calming atmosphere can significantly improve their mood. One of the best ways to pamper your furry friend is by treating them to a spa day right at home. Not only does this provide relaxation, but it also strengthens the bond between you and your beloved pet.
- Create a Relaxing Environment: Dim the lights, play soft music, and eliminate any potential distractions to help your pet unwind.
- Aromatherapy: Use pet-safe essential oils like lavender to promote a sense of calm.
- Gentle Massage: Spend some time giving your pet a soothing massage, which can help alleviate tension.
- Warm Bath: If your pet enjoys baths, a warm soothing wash can be incredibly relaxing for them.
- Quality Time: End the day by cuddling and engaging in gentle activities that your pet loves, reinforcing a sense of security and comfort.
